Publisher, Media Mogul, Philanthropist. Si was heir to a substantial magazine and media business. Together with his brother Donald, he owned Advance Publications, founded by their late father in 1922 whose properties include Condé Nast (publisher of such magazines as Vogue, Vanity Fair, The New Yorker, etc.), dozens of newspapers across the United States (including The Star-Ledger, The Plain Dealer, The Oregonian, etc., former cable company Bright House Networks, and a controlling stake in Discovery Communications.
